"""A2A urgency must round-trip as the full Priority tristate.
|
|
|
|
Pre-Phase-3 the A2A path collapsed `priority` at the request boundary
|
|
into a boolean `urgent`, then mapped that boolean back to
|
|
NotificationPriority.URGENT / NORMAL — so the middle tier
|
|
NotificationPriority.HIGH was unreachable through the A2A code path.
|
|
|
|
After Task 9 the tristate (NORMAL/HIGH/URGENT) survives end-to-end:
|
|
the NotificationTable row inserted by `send_a2a_notification` carries
|
|
the priority the caller asked for.
|
|
|
|
These tests pin that contract on both layers:
|
|
|
|
* unit — `NotificationService.send_a2a_notification` accepts a
|
|
`Priority` in its `a2a_context` and writes that exact enum value
|
|
to the inserted row.
|
|
* service — `A2AService.create_a2a_notification` parses
|
|
`metadata["priority"]` (preferring the tristate value) and passes
|
|
a `Priority` through to NotificationService.
|
|
"""
